Exploring the Adaptability of the Kilt

The kilt is a garment often connected with Scottish heritage and formality, but its versatility extends far beyond that image. From traditional events to modern styles, the kilt can be adapted for various occasions, effortlessly blending click here tradition with contemporary flair.

In a formal setting, the kilt is traditionally worn with a sport coat, a crisp white shirt, and matching accessories like a sporran and ghillie brogues. For more casual gatherings, the kilt can be paired with a simple sweater or t-shirt, offering a relaxed yet stylish look. The choice of fabric, pattern, and accessories allows for endless customization, ensuring that the kilt remains relevant and adaptable in today's world.
